Marzetti® Buffalo Blue Cheese Chicken Panini

By: Marzetti® 
"Like chicken wings? Then you'll love this spicy sandwich made with chicken, paprika, chili powder, hot sauce and Marzetti® Chunky Blue Cheese Dressing."

Prep Time:
20 Min
Cook Time:
25 Min
Ready In:
45 Min

Original Recipe Yield 4 servings
 

Ingredients

  • 1/2 cup Marzetti® Chunky Blue Cheese Dressing, plus extra for dipping
  • 1/3 cup all-purpose flour
  • 1 teaspoon paprika
  • 1 teaspoon chili powder
  • 1 teaspoon salt
  • 1 1/2 pounds chicken breast, thinly sliced*
  • 2 tablespoons olive oil, plus extra for grilling bread
  • 3 tablespoons favorite hot sauce
  • 1 tablespoon butter, melted
  • 8 slices (medium thickness) favorite bread
  • Sliced red onion

Directions

  1. In a shallow bowl combine flour, paprika, chili powder and salt. Coat chicken with flour mixture. Heat oil in a large nonstick pan over medium-high heat and cook chicken on each side until it is fully cooked, about 10 minutes. Remove from pan. In a small bowl, combine hot sauce and butter. Brush each piece of chicken with hot sauce mixture. Allow chicken to cool slightly.
  2. Preheat a sandwich grill or panini press. Arrange bread slices on a work surface and spread each slice with 1 tablespoon Marzetti® Chunky Blue Cheese Dressing. Layer cooked chicken and onions on four slices. Cover chicken with remaining four slices of bread, dressing side down. Brush top and bottom of bread with olive oil and place panini in grill or press and cover. Cook until bread is toasted, about 3 to 5 minutes. Remove from grill and cut each sandwich in half. Serve sandwiches and celery sticks with extra Marzetti® Chunky Blue Cheese Dressing.

Footnotes

  • * Slice chicken breasts so there are about 2 slices per serving.
